ANTARCTIC EXPEDITION
MR ELLSWORTH’S PLANS. (United Press Assn.—Telegrapn Copyright.) (Rec. 7 p.m.) Washington, June 12. The National Geographic Society presented a flag to Mr Lincoln Ellsworth to be taken on his Antarctic expedition. It also awarded a certificate of life membership to Mr Ellsworth, who will sail shortly for Norway to prepare equipment. He will afterwards return to America, and in the late summer he will sail for New Zealand from San Francisco.
